Understanding Home Window Products: Advantages And Disadvantages



When you're selecting windows for your home, comprehending the products they're made from can significantly influence your choice. Each material includes its own set of pros and cons.

Vinyl windows are prominent for their price and low maintenance, but they can warp in severe temperatures.

Timber home windows use wonderful insulation and aesthetic charm, though they need routine upkeep to stop rot.



Light weight aluminum home windows are durable and resistant to corrosion, yet they can conduct heat, making them much less energy-efficient.

Fiberglass home windows incorporate toughness and energy effectiveness, however they tend to be pricier.

Power Performance Rankings: What You Required to Know



Just how can you guarantee your new home windows add to a comfortable and energy-efficient home? Start by considering power performance ratings, which offer important details about a home window's performance.

The National Window Rating Council (NFRC) identifies windows with crucial metrics like U-factor, Solar Warm Gain Coefficient (SHGC), and Noticeable Transmittance (VT). The U-factor indicates exactly how well a window shields, while SHGC measures how much solar heat enters your home. A lower U-factor and SHGC suggest far better energy efficiency.

In addition, take into consideration the Energy Star label, which signifies that a home window meets strict power performance standards. By focusing on these rankings, you can pick home windows that help in reducing power costs and maintain a comfy indoor atmosphere year-round.

Design and styles: Discovering the Perfect Fit for Your Home



Selecting home windows isn't nearly energy efficiency; styles and designs play a vital duty in boosting your home's overall allure.

When picking home windows, consider your home's design. Conventional homes might benefit from double-hung or casement home windows, while modern-day layouts can shine with smooth, minimalistic styles.

You'll wish to consider shade and product also-- vinyl, wood, and aluminum provide numerous aesthetics and upkeep degrees.

Don't forget functionality; attractive grids can include appeal, while larger panes develop an airy feel.
